Does the star-nosed mole eat poisonous prey?
The star-nosed mole, with its unique and tactile nose, is a fascinating creature that inhabits North American wetlands. What’s truly intriguing is its diet, which largely consists of earthworms, insects, and other invertebrates found in the soil. While its highly sensitive nose is perfect for detecting prey, there’s no evidence to suggest that star-nosed moles regularly consume poisonous prey. Their feeding habits seem to focus on readily available, non-toxic food sources.

Can the star-nosed mole store food for later use?
The star-nosed mole, often marveled for its swift and delicate handling of food, does not store food for later use. Contrary to some beliefs, this unique mammal with its distinctive star-shaped snout and short whiskers, primarily relies on foraging in real-time due to its metabolic demands. The star-nosed mole possesses an accelerated digestion process, which requires frequent meals to meet its high energy needs. This efficiency aids in finding and consuming food quickly, but unfortunately, it inhibits any capability to store food. These moles typically feed on earthworms, beetle grubs, and other small invertebrates, burrowing through soil continuously to locate their next meal.
